In EA Sports’ latest installment of FIFA, Kylian Mbappé, Rodri, Erling Haaland, and Aitana Bonmatí have earned the prestigious distinction as the highest-rated players in FIFA 25.
Fresh off the heels of significant enhancements for newcomer Jude Bellingham, as well as Vini Jr. and Sophia Smith, notable improvements have been made.
While many seasoned gamers remain at the top of their game, a few unexpected twists and adjustments can still be found. With Thibaut Courtois’ recent decline, the goalkeeping hierarchy is now characterized by a unprecedented four-way tie at the top, with Alisson, Ter Stegen, and Donnarumma all vying for the title of world’s greatest goalkeeper alongside him.

As several high-profile players are missing from the list, it can be inferred that there have been a few downgrades for prominent athletes, including notable figures in the Saudi Professional League like Karim Benzema, Neymar, Robert Lewandowski, and Casemiro – EA must surely have taken note of Liverpool’s recent match.
On the women’s side, it seems that Kadiatou Diani has suffered a decline from her previously high FIFA 24 rating, while recently retired Alex Morgan is conspicuously absent from the list.
